Yup I was going to post this yesterday too, but didn't have a chance.
The next CTS-V should be at least 600hp from the factory, but the trick with the next CTS-V is that I have a feeling it's going to be much lighter than the M5, like maybe even under 4,000lbs. Just take a look at the CTS-V Sport. By the way, I saw my first CTS-V Sport on the road just this past weekend and I gotta say I didn't hate the way it looked. It looked kind of badass from certain angles and there were certain aspects I really liked and maybe even loved, like the side view mirrors. Anyways, yeah I guess the horsepower wars are never going to be over, but maybe BMW forgot about that? I dunno. I mean the new M4 is rated at only 430hp although we now know in reality it's making about 475hp from the factory on any given day. The next Merc C63 AMG is going to be at least 500hp though, the horsepower wars will continue. Then Audi will follow suit with their next generation RS4/RS5 and so on. Truth be told I'm not really impressed with 707 horses on tap on the new Hellcat. That car is still an American muscle car which I think is great, but I know it's not really made to compete against certain other segments. Just look at how much that new Hellcat Challenger weighs, like 4,160lbs. It reminds me of the old Fast and Furious rivalry, American Muscle versus Japanese and European Imports, it's a rivalry that will never end, but I love it. I think these are exciting times we live in.
